# Revised Sales-Commission Scheme (Managers Only)

For department heads. Effective next quarter, the Corvandale commission plan moves from flat-rate to tiered accelerators: 1.2x above 90% of quota, 1.5x above 110%. Renewals now count at half weight to push new-logo focus. Clawback window shortens from twelve months to six. Payroll integration is being handled by the Selwith team; no action needed from you yet.

The strategic driver behind the renewals change is recorded confidentially below.

board note of yagug-taweg: Only 34 of the 546 pilot accounts renewed Norael, so a churn review is set for April 24. Zorvanox Freight is in early talks to buy Oliwynox Works for about $200.7 million.

## Changed defaults

Heads up: the Ledgerline tax-rate lookup cache now defaults to a 15-minute TTL instead of 24 hours. Turns out rates in the Veldt County sandbox were going stale mid-demo, which was embarrassing. Eviction is now LRU rather than FIFO, and the cache warms on boot. If you're reviewing, check that nothing hardcodes the old TTL. The new defaults land as follows.

deployment values, bajop-taweg:
holwyn:
  log_level: debug
  metrics_host: metrics.holwyn.zemvarsys.internal
  pool_size: 32

Hey Priva,

Quick heads-up before Friday's DR drill for the Inkmill markdown pipeline: we'll restore the renderer config from the cold backup, so you'll need the escrow credentials handy. Grab a coffee first — the restore takes a while. For the sealed vault copy, the recovery passphrase is below.

recovery phrase for kahop-kahap: istys-novdor-joreth-silir-eliys

Hey, flagging this for whoever's on call when the Vramlens profiler ships: the new snapshot hook pauses the allocator briefly, so if you see latency blips on the Ostergrid training jobs, this is probably why. It's tunable — we can widen the sampling interval or shrink snapshot depth without redeploying. Just be careful not to set the interval below the flush cadence or the ring buffer wraps. Defaults we're shipping with are listed here.

constants for yafog-hawep:
RATE_LIMITS = {
    "aldeth": 722,
    "tamix": 452,
}